Program

What we actually do

  • · Working with Linux Commands Using standard input, output, and error streams Redirections (>, >>, ) Pipes and command chaining
  • · File and Directory Management Creating, copying, moving, and deleting files and directories File permissions and ownership basics Searching and inspecting files
  • · Text Editing with Vim Vim modes and navigation Editing, saving, and exiting files Searching, replacing, and basic configuration
  • · Process Administration Viewing and managing running processes Process states and priorities Sending signals and terminating processes
  • · Disk, Partition, and File System Management Partitioning disks Creating and mounting file systems Managing disk usage and quotas
  • · Package Management Installing, updating, and removing software Working with package managers: APT (Debian/Ubuntu), RPM/YUM/DNF Managing repositories and dependencies
  • · System Boot Process Understanding Linux boot stages Bootloader concepts (GRUB) Customizing bootloader options
  • · Runlevels and System Targets Understanding runlevels and systemd targets Changing default system targets Managing services at startup
  • · Basics of Bash Scripting Shell variables and environment variables Conditional statements and loops Simple automation scripts
  • · Remote Connections Using SSH for remote access Key-based authentication Secure file transfer (scp, sftp)
